5193010322008994023219d4d4ede9018d08e26f4175165d16d7d8f2fcb0985f

701115 (4218 blocks ago)

117683544

⏴ Block 701114 (85a6d3b1...cb3) | Block 701116 ⏵ | Latest block ⏭

Metadata

25/1/25, 8:22 am UTC (5d 20:36:58 ago) 21.0 552B (552B block + 0B txs) Pulse 💓 22.8292 SENT

Transactions (0)

Show raw details